Deven Singletary scores three touchdowns to pace American Heritage Delray Stallions
In a battle of affiliated schools in a nondistrict game, host American Heritage Delray prevailed in matchup that saw a combined 767 yards of offense, 37 first downs and 257 yards in penalties.
Deven Singletary led the Stallions (6-1) to a 45-35 victory with 160 yards on 12 carries, including scoring runs of 80, 6 and 19 yards.
Quarterback Warren Robinson (7 of 11, 133 yards) ran for 93 yards on nine carries, including a touchdown.
Torrance Gibson (11 of 25 for 105 yards) threw two touchdown passes and ran for 105 yards (one touchdown) in the losing effort for the Patriots (5-3).
